    Sirius appears bright because of its intrinsic luminosity and its proximity to the Solar System. At a distance of 2.64 parsecs (8.6 ly ), the Sirius system is one of Earth's nearest neighbours . Sirius is gradually moving closer to the Solar System and it is expected to increase in brightness slightly over the next 60,000 years to reach a peak ...

    In Greek and Roman mythology and religion, Sirius (/ ˈ s ɪ r ɪ ə s /, SEE-ree-əss; Ancient Greek: Σείριος, romanized: Seírios, lit. 'scorching' pronounced) is the god and personification of the star Sirius, also known as the Dog Star, the brightest star in the night sky and the most prominent star in the constellation of Canis Major (or the Greater Dog).     This is the modern magnitude system, which measures the brightness, not the apparent size, of stars. Using this logarithmic scale, it is possible for a star to be brighter than “first class”, so Arcturus or Vega are magnitude 0, and Sirius is magnitude −1.46. [citation needed]
